Output ddfa9d3422f19a0566b588ca92b6224080ee214b496169475b7df91ee685d4cf:1

value
1025692
script pubkey
OP_0 OP_PUSHBYTES_20 d4fea167f48d3aabe9edb82bce3685841f630897
address
bc1q6nl2zel535a2h60dhq4uud59ss0kxzyht66fm0
transaction
ddfa9d3422f19a0566b588ca92b6224080ee214b496169475b7df91ee685d4cf
confirmations
63465
spent
true